n.
1.
1.
A
man
.
2.
A
fine
for
slaying
a
man
;
the
money
value
set
upon
a
man
'
s
life
;
weregild
.
Every
man
was
valued
at
a
certain
sum
,
which
was
called
his
were
.
- Bosworth.
